LEMONT, IL — Although the holiday season may soon be over, plenty of wintry events are still planned in downtown Lemont, including the Ice Fest on Jan. 22.
According to the Village, a live ice sculpting demonstration will take place from 5 to 6 p.m. in the outside patio area by Next Mex. There will also be pre-carved ice block sculptures around downtown to discover and enjoy, the Village said.
The event will also feature hay wagon rides from the Lemont Tractor Club (if temps are above 25 degrees). The Creamery will also be at the event with a free hot chocolate bar and cookie giveaway, while supplies last.
The Village said some downtown businesses are also preparing their own special events on the same day as well.
